Heritage Square itself is great and has all different kinds of events going on. It is also literally right by the Arizona Science Center. The setting is great, the plants and buildings are beautiful and unique, and the entire area is a pleasure to be in.
World Festival: My last visit was for WorldFest, a cultural festival celebrating cities from around the world. Most of it was a less-than-thrilling and a lot geared towards children (which I don't have). They did have a massive "Beer & Wine from around the world" stand that was extremely fun. Beer tickets were $5 for 4 (mildly annoying that each ticket was $1.25 instead of just $1) but each ticket could get you a sample or 4 tickets a glass. 4 samples do add up to a glass, so we opted to get all samples and try as many things as possible.
Japanese Festival: My first visit was for the Japanese Festival, which was very fun. There was a ton to see, though a lot of it was food. The performances were interesting and the only downside was the amount of people. It was so crammed that you could hardly walk! I guess a bigger venue would have been better for the turnout, but it was still a good time.
